Output e5e87820e62832d0cc8d53bef9752726899ef5f1be032e7efdc639c79eca6d99:0

value
808705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384e491edfaf91db68d7c35f413232c5f2812839 OP_EQUAL
address
MD2srZ427HMyutgy6NqWg99KhBYameY6vg
transaction
e5e87820e62832d0cc8d53bef9752726899ef5f1be032e7efdc639c79eca6d99
spent
true